Question Advice for second hand z4

I am just about to buy my first second hand z4. Can anyone offer any invaluable tips on what to look out for that might be specific to z4's.

Hoping to get 3.0 sterling grey auto with black or grey leather less than 40k miles.

The cars were updated slightly in 2006. So the 2006, 2007 and 2008 model years have a few extra bells and whistles.

the 2.5 and 3.0 engines (189 hp and 225 hp) were updated to the 3.0i and 3.0 Si (215 Hp and 255 Hp).

The front grille was changed a bit - notably, the foglights are rectangular and not round. The tail lights were changed a bit as well.

I think there is extra sound insulation in the car.

And a bluetooth feature for handsfree operation of a bluetooth compatible cell phone (make sure the seller gets you the PK (pass Key) card with the car.

I would definitely suggest finding one with the ///M seats; they're so much better then the standard Z4 seats. Other then that, look the car over as well as you would any used vehicle - but there aren't many problem areas to be aware of.

If you get one with a power top, it should operate like this when you press and keep holding the "roof open" button.
  1. Left and right windows open about half way.
  2. Roof opens and folds away smoothly and quickly.
  3. After a moment, left and right windows return to "full up" position.

Check for any signs of moisture or condensation inside the headlight assembly. It seems to be a very common problem and can be very expensive to replace a headlight.

I love the ///M seats as well, but you have to make sure they are comfortable. A few on the boards have had to look for folks to trade for standard seats when the ///M seats were found to be uncomfortable for long trips. They are quite narrow in the hips.
